WebExercise 8:- Cold therapy. This exercises is an effective way of massaging your plantar fascia. Fill a small bottle with water until it is around ¾ of the way full and place in the freezer until the water is frozen. Place the bottle of water on the ground then place your affected foot on top of the bottle. Begin slowly rolling your foot over ... WebMar 22, 2024 · You can do 3-4 of these exercises 3-4 times per week. Next, let’s go over exercises you should avoid. SPD exercises to avoid. In general, you want to avoid any exercise that has you standing and/or balancing on one leg against resistance. These include: Lunges: Avoid all types of lunges- forward walking lunges, reverse lunges, and …

The Super Six are some of the key exercises that help improve balance – a major part in keeping you steady and reducing the risk of falling. They can be done safely at home and don’t need any equipment, other than something secure to hold on to, like a chair. Start with one exercise and add more in as you get used to doing them.
